Output 7825abc83c102f6fc1ae0884d6c41923f396a81d6f69a203402bc6b3964bc27c:0

value
72589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e93dfa1a8ad106a58e02cbf40c99bea2d4b089 OP_EQUAL
address
3QCZZgLgqVk1PFz21WcuzBeUbhJd7Bsf6P
transaction
7825abc83c102f6fc1ae0884d6c41923f396a81d6f69a203402bc6b3964bc27c
spent
true